将十进制数转换为表示二进制数的字符向量
STR = dec2bin(d)STR = dec2bin(d,n)
STR = dec2bin(d)的二进制表示形式d作为一个字符向量。d必须为非负整数。如果d是否大于返回的值flintmax,然后dec2bin的精确表示d.
STR = dec2bin(d)
d
flintmax
dec2bin
STR = dec2bin(d,n)生成具有至少值的二进制表示n位。
STR = dec2bin(d,n)
n
的输出dec2bin与正在使用的计算机的端序设置无关。
十进制23转换为二进制010111:
Dec2bin (23) ans = 10111
使用注意事项和限制:
如果输入d是双,那么它一定小于2 ^ 52.
双
2 ^ 52
如果输入d是单,那么它一定小于2 ^ 23.
单
2 ^ 23
除非你指定了输入n保持不变n足够大,无论输入值如何,输出都有固定数量的列,此函数需要变量大小支持。万博1manbetx没有可变大小的支持,万博1manbetxn至少是52为双,23为单,16为字符,32为int32,16为int16等等。
52
23
16
字符
32
int32
int16
bin2dec|dec2base|dec2hex|flintmax
bin2dec
dec2base
dec2hex
选择一个网站,在可用的地方获得翻译的内容,并查看当地的活动和优惠。根据您所在的位置,我们建议您选择:.
您也可以从以下列表中选择一个网站:
选择中国站点(中文或英文)以获得最佳站点性能。其他MathWorks国家站点没有针对您所在位置的访问进行优化。
联系当地办事处
现在就去审判吧